渗透测试与安全审计的重要性

发布时间:2024-09-01

Image

在当今数字化时代,网络安全已成为企业和组织面临的重大挑战。渗透测试和安全审计作为两种重要的安全评估手段,在保护信息系统安全方面发挥着不可替代的作用。

渗透测试是一种模拟黑客攻击的测试方法,旨在评估系统的安全防御能力。它通过模拟真实的攻击手段,发现系统中最脆弱的环节。相比之下,安全审计则是一种更全面的检查过程,它不仅关注系统的安全性,还包括合规性、效率等方面。安全审计通常涉及对系统配置、日志记录、访问控制等多方面的审查。

尽管两者都旨在提高系统的安全性,但它们在操作方式和发现漏洞的深度上存在显著差异。渗透测试是一种黑盒测试,测试人员仅凭目标的IP地址或域名信息,完全模拟黑客的攻击行为。这种方式能够直观地展示系统面临的实际威胁。而安全审计则更像是白盒测试,它可以直接访问系统的内部结构,从而发现一些表面测试难以发现的深层次问题。

在发现漏洞的广度和深度方面,安全审计通常比渗透测试更全面。安全审计能够检查系统的各个方面,包括代码、配置、流程等,从而发现系统设计和实施中的潜在问题。而渗透测试则更专注于发现可被外部攻击者利用的安全漏洞。

然而,这并不意味着安全审计就一定优于渗透测试。事实上,两者各有优势,应该相互补充。渗透测试能够提供真实世界中的攻击视角,帮助组织了解其防御能力的实际水平。而安全审计则能够发现一些可能被忽视的内部问题,如配置错误、日志记录不完整等。

在成本和时间投入方面,安全审计通常比渗透测试更高。安全审计需要对系统的各个方面进行详细审查,这需要更多的时间和资源。而渗透测试虽然也需要经验丰富的安全专家参与,但其目标更聚焦,因此通常可以在较短时间内完成。

面对日益复杂的网络安全威胁,企业和组织应该将渗透测试和安全审计结合起来,构建全面的安全防御体系。定期进行渗透测试可以帮助组织了解其安全防御的实际效果,而持续的安全审计则可以确保系统的整体安全性和合规性。

例如,一家大型金融机构可能会每年进行一次全面的安全审计,以确保其系统符合行业标准和法规要求。同时,它也会定期进行渗透测试,以评估其对外部攻击的防御能力。这种结合使用的方式,既能发现系统设计和配置中的深层次问题,又能及时了解系统在真实世界中的安全状况。

总的来说,渗透测试和安全审计都是保护信息系统安全的重要手段。它们各有侧重,但又相互补充。在当前网络安全形势日益严峻的背景下,企业和组织应该根据自身情况合理运用这两种手段,构建全面的安全防御体系,以应对不断变化的网络安全威胁。